How they compare

Guinea currently reports 9,990 against 6,579 in Paraguay, a difference of 3,411.

That makes Guinea's figure about 1.5 times Paraguay's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 64 shared years of data; in 1957 it was Paraguay ahead.

Guinea ranks 8th and Paraguay ranks 9th of 220 countries.

Across the 8 decades both report, Guinea averaged higher in 2 and Paraguay in 6.

Head to head by decade

Decade Guinea Paraguay Difference Ahead
1950s 23.4 114.87 91.46 Paraguay
1960s 24.68 126 101.31 Paraguay
1970s 21.18 126 104.82 Paraguay
1980s 197.98 393.2 195.22 Paraguay
1990s 1,057 2,069 1,012 Paraguay
2000s 3,481 5,342 1,860 Paraguay
2010s 7,910 5,211 2,699 Guinea
2020s 9,990 6,917 3,073 Guinea

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
